Chapter 22: MAKING RATIONAL DECISIONS • Making rational decisions involves using a logical and systematic approach to evaluate options and choose the best course of action. • Good decisions are crucial to a successful and fulfilling life. It is true that many decisions can be made quickly without much thought. But if we are not careful, hasty decisions about careers, relationships, or investments can ruin our life. • Many people make decisions based on feelings. “ I knew I wanted to marry her the moment we met. ” • But sometimes our feelings are mixed and inconsistent and affected by biases and irrelevant factors. For important decisions, we need a better system. This is not to say we should ignore our emotions. It would be unwise (and sad) to marry someone without regard for feelings.
